AI Transformations in Absence and Holiday Request Management

Artificial intelligence changes how HR departments manage absences by automating routing tasks, giving both managers and employees greater clarity, and speeding up approvals. It turns manual time-off requests into a structured digital process that reduces mistakes, delays, and unnecessary back-and-forth communication.

Automated Handling of Leave Requests

Automation through integrated AI assistance from Sense or Rippling allows HR teams to process requests quickly and accurately. Employees can submit leave requests directly through a mobile or web portal, where AI evaluates the details against company policies and schedules before sending them to a manager for review. This method removes spreadsheet tracking and reduces the chance of overlapping absences.

AI analyses staffing data and recommends suitable approval options. For example, if several employees in one department request time off at once, the system can flag possible conflicts and suggest alternate dates. Automatic updates link to payroll and scheduling systems, which keeps records consistent across departments. Managers then spend less time handling paperwork and more time focusing on workforce planning.

Improved Transparency for Employees and Managers

AI-driven leave systems build visibility into every stage of the request process. Both managers and employees can view current requests, approval status, and available leave balances in real time. That transparency reduces confusion about entitlement limits and pending approvals.

Systems such as those within Sense HR display who is on leave, who has approved requests, and how team availability looks for upcoming weeks. Dashboards summarise data visually, turning what was once a manual reporting task into a clear and shared reference.

This visibility builds confidence among employees, as they no longer rely on email chains to confirm approvals. Managers also benefit from seeing workforce gaps sooner, which supports fairer scheduling and uninterrupted operations.

Real-Time Notifications and Approvals

AI-based notifications help keep every stage of the process immediate and traceable. Once employees submit requests, managers receive instant alerts on their dashboards or mobile devices. They can approve or reject requests in one step, with reasons recorded automatically for compliance.

If schedules need adjustment, the AI can recommend suitable cover based on skill sets and past availability. This feature helps maintain adequate staffing levels without heavy manual intervention. Real-time updates also eliminate delays that often lead to staffing shortages or double bookings.

Managers gain better control over workforce patterns, and employees feel supported knowing their requests move through a transparent and efficient process.

The Broader Impact of AI on HR Policies and Payroll

AI changes how human resources teams apply and manage policies by automating record keeping, leave approvals, and pay calculations. It also connects employee data across systems so that payroll, absence tracking, and workforce planning operate as one continuous process supported by real-time information.

Streamlining Policy Enforcement and Annual Leave Tracking

AI helps HR teams apply rules around attendance and time off with greater accuracy. It monitors leave balances automatically, updates records after each request, and alerts managers to possible policy breaches. This reduces manual checks and lowers the chance of human error.

Many organisations use AI tools that match leave requests against staffing levels. For example, smart alerts can warn supervisors if too many employees in the same department request the same dates. This gives leaders an objective view of resource availability and helps maintain service coverage throughout the year.

Automated leave tracking also supports compliance. AI systems can compare leave data against local labour laws or company policy to confirm that staff receive their full entitlement. Employees gain transparency, as digital dashboards show holiday balances and remaining days without waiting for HR confirmation.

Integrations with Payroll Systems

AI-driven HR solutions link directly to payroll software to synchronise data between absence records, pay rates, and schedules. This eliminates the need for file transfers or manual entry that may cause delays and mistakes. For instance, if an employee takes unpaid leave, the payroll system updates pay deductions automatically.

These integrations also simplify complex pay structures that calculate overtime, bonuses, or holiday pay differently for each employee. AI identifies patterns in time logs and applies pay rules accurately, improving consistency across departments.

Furthermore, real-time payroll updates create better visibility for both HR and finance. Decision-makers can identify cost trends earlier and adjust workforce budgets based on verified attendance and absence data. This creates a smoother link between staffing changes and financial planning.

Improved Reporting and Workforce Planning

AI adds measurable value through detailed reporting. It collects information from attendance systems, payroll, and performance metrics to give HR leaders a full picture of workforce habits. Instead of basic summaries, reports now show how leave patterns affect productivity and staffing costs.

Predictive analytics help forecast busy periods or possible staff shortages. Managers can prepare for seasonal fluctuations or long-term absences before they affect operations. By analysing trends over time, HR can plan training, recruitment, or temporary cover based on accurate data rather than guesswork.

AI-guided insights make workforce planning more data driven. HR teams build fairer policies that balance company efficiency with employee well-being, supported by evidence rather than intuition.
